Modelling of heat transfer in a straight grate pellet …

Straight grate furnaces are widely used for induration of hematite pellets where typically 1%–2% carbon is added to the green mix to help in generating heat by combustion. The quality of the pellets in such reactor varies from top to bottom of the bed as different layers of pellets are exposed to varying thermal and gaseous environments.

Temperature Measurement in Pellet Plant

In an Indurating Furnace, the pellets are loaded on to a travelling grate where they are preheated to 900 degC,before entering into the furnace where the temp. is around 1350degC. Multiple B Type thermocouples are installed on either side of the furnace for temperature measurement. S Type thermocouples are also used on the burner top and …

Modern air pollution control for iron ore induration | Mining

The iron ore induration or pelletizing process emits particulates, sulfur dioxides (SOx), nitrogen oxides (NOx) and other pollutants depending on trace elements in the orebody and fuel. Typical emission levels for these compounds during induration will be outlined, and corresponding options for pollution control equipment described. Recent …

Pelletizing Process

Three systems are used for indurating pellets, i.e., a shaft furnace system, a straight grate system and a grate-kiln-cooler system. Shaft furnaces are the most traditional facilities; however, few plants use this system these days because of their limited scale. A straight grate system emerged in the industry soon after the shaft furnaces.
